Brain implant helps paralysed man to feed himself and drink from cup

A brain implant has enabled Keith Thomas, paralyzed for six years, to feed himself and drink from a cup. The technology, developed at the Feinstein Institutes for Medical Research, has helped restore movement and touch in Thomas's limbs. Researchers reported an 86% increase in strength in his right arm after 35 weeks of training.
